WebDec 31, 2024 · The Department of Labor (DOL) has stated that exempt employees must be paid their entire weekly salary for any week in which they work, regardless of how many days or hours they work in that week. WebDeductions from the pay of an employee of a public agency for absences due to a budget-required furlough disqualify the employee from being paid on a salary basis only in the workweek when the furlough occurs and for which the pay is accordingly reduced under 29 C.F.R. 541.710 . WebNov 6, 2009 · An Ohio employer is not required by law to give its employees any vacation, holiday or other paid time off.
